About this property

Britannia Hotel Manchester

Hotel with 2 restaurants, a short walk to Piccadilly Gardens
Britannia Hotel Manchester offers 390 accommodations with coffee/tea makers and hair dryers. Each accommodation is individually decorated. Satellite television is provided. Bathrooms include bathtubs or showers and complimentary toiletries.

This Manchester h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access, with a speed of 25+ Mbps. Business-friendly amenities include desks and phones. Housekeeping is offered on request and irons/ironing boards can be requested.

The recreational activities listed below are available either on site or nearby; fees may apply.
Make yourself at home in one of the 390 individually decorated gu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with bathtubs or show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include phones, as well as desks and coffee/tea makers.
Take advantage of recreation opportunities such as a nightclub, or other amenities including complimentary wireless internet access and wedding services. Additional amenities at this hotel include a television in a common area, a banquet hall, and a vending machine.
Satisfy your appetite at one of the hotel's 2 restaurants. Need to unwind? Take a break with a tasty beverage at one of the 2 bars/lounges. Full breakfasts are served on weekdays from 7 AM to 9:30 AM and on weekends from 8 AM to 10:30 AM for a fee.
Featured amenities include express check-out, dry cleaning/laundry services, and a 24-hour front desk. This hotel has 9 meeting rooms available for events.
Full breakfasts are available for a surcharge on weekdays between 7 AM and 9:30 AM and on weekends between 8 AM and 10:30 AM.
Britannia Hotel Manchester has 2 restaurants on site.

I stayed at the Hotel Britannia in Manchester for 4 days and my experience was disappointing. Here are some of the issues I encountered: - The room didn't have air conditioning, which was a problem due to the lack of window and the heat that built up inside. - The cleaning was practically non-existent. During my 4-day stay, housekeeping was never done, and the bathroom was never cleaned. Towels and sheets were never changed. - The hotel's security was a bit intimidating. If you arrived after 11 pm, you had to show your ID to a rather unfriendly security guard to get in. - The room didn't resemble the photos posted on the hotel's website. - The only highlight was the breakfast buffet, which was acceptable. Overall, the hotel felt old-fashioned and lacking in attention to detail when it came to guest comfort and cleanliness. I wouldn't recommend it for an extended stay.
